最近整理了一下网上关于MySql 链接url 参数的设置,有不正确的地方希望大家多多指教:
mysql JDBC URL格式如下:
jdbc:mysql://[host:port],[host:port].../[database][?参数名1][=参数值1][&参数名2][=参数值2]...
常用的几个较为重要的参数:
参数名称 参数说明 缺省值 最低版本要求
user 数据库用户名(用于连接数据库) 所有版本
passWord 用户密码(用于连接数据库) 所有版本
useUnicode 是否使用Unicode字符集,如果参数characterEncoding设置为gb2312或gbk,本参数值必须设置为true false 1.1g
characterEncoding 当useUnicode设置为true时,指定字符编码。比如可设置为gb2312或gbk false 1.1g
autoReconnect 当数据库连接异常中断时,是否自动重新连接? false 1.1
autoReconnectForPools 是否使用针对数据库连接池的重连策略 false 3.1.3
failOverReadOnly 自动重连成功后,连接是否设置为只读? true 3.0.12
maxReconnects autoReconnect设置为true时,重试连接的次数 3 1.1
initialTimeout autoReconnect设置为true时,两次重连之间的时间间隔,单位:秒 2 1.1
connectTimeout 和数据库服务器建立socket连接时的超时,单位:毫秒。 0表示永不超时,适用于JDK 1.4及更高版本 0 3.0.1
socketTimeout socket操作(读写)超时,单位:毫秒。 0表示永不超时 0 3.0.1
对应中文环境,通常mysql连接URL可以设置为:
jdbc:mysql://localhost:3306/test?user=root&password=&useUnicode=true&characterEncoding=utf8&autoReconnect=true&failOverReadOnly=false
在使用数据库连接池的情况下,最好设置如下两个参数:
autoReconnect=true&failOverReadOnly=false
需要注意的是,在xml配置文件中,url中的&符号需要转义成&。比如在tomcat的server.xml中配置数据库连接池时,mysql jdbc url样例如下:
jdbc:mysql://localhost:3306/test?user=root&password=&useUnicode=true&characterEncoding=utf8&autoReconnect=true&failOverReadOnly

Common security vulnerabilities in MySQL include SQL injection, weak passwords, improper permission configuration, and unupdated software. 1. SQL injection can be prevented by using preprocessing statements. 2. Weak passwords can be avoided by forcibly using strong password strategies. 3. Improper permission configuration can be resolved through regular review and adjustment of user permissions. 4. Unupdated software can be patched by regularly checking and updating the MySQL version.

Identifying slow queries in MySQL can be achieved by enabling slow query logs and setting thresholds. 1. Enable slow query logs and set thresholds. 2. View and analyze slow query log files, and use tools such as mysqldumpslow or pt-query-digest for in-depth analysis. 3. Optimizing slow queries can be achieved through index optimization, query rewriting and avoiding the use of SELECT*.

To monitor the health and performance of MySQL servers, you should pay attention to system health, performance metrics and query execution. 1) Monitor system health: Use top, htop or SHOWGLOBALSTATUS commands to view CPU, memory, disk I/O and network activities. 2) Track performance indicators: monitor key indicators such as query number per second, average query time and cache hit rate. 3) Ensure query execution optimization: Enable slow query logs, record and optimize queries whose execution time exceeds the set threshold.

The main difference between MySQL and MariaDB is performance, functionality and license: 1. MySQL is developed by Oracle, and MariaDB is its fork. 2. MariaDB may perform better in high load environments. 3.MariaDB provides more storage engines and functions. 4.MySQL adopts a dual license, and MariaDB is completely open source. The existing infrastructure, performance requirements, functional requirements and license costs should be taken into account when choosing.

MySQL uses a GPL license. 1) The GPL license allows the free use, modification and distribution of MySQL, but the modified distribution must comply with GPL. 2) Commercial licenses can avoid public modifications and are suitable for commercial applications that require confidentiality.

The situations when choosing InnoDB instead of MyISAM include: 1) transaction support, 2) high concurrency environment, 3) high data consistency; conversely, the situation when choosing MyISAM includes: 1) mainly read operations, 2) no transaction support is required. InnoDB is suitable for applications that require high data consistency and transaction processing, such as e-commerce platforms, while MyISAM is suitable for read-intensive and transaction-free applications such as blog systems.

In MySQL, the function of foreign keys is to establish the relationship between tables and ensure the consistency and integrity of the data. Foreign keys maintain the effectiveness of data through reference integrity checks and cascading operations. Pay attention to performance optimization and avoid common errors when using them.
